Buried under folders named “NEW_MOVES_FINAL(3)” and “ARENAS_2025” was a single, humble directory: WWE 2K19 utilizes a single-button reversal mechanic governed by a strict timing window and a finite reversal meter. This design prevents endless reversal loops and forces players to manage their resources. You must strategically decide whether to take damage early in a match to save your reversals for a late-game comeback.
